DIck and jane stand on a platform with a pulley system attached to the roof. the pulley consist of two wheels and its attached from the roof and platform. Dick weighs 500 N and Jane weighs 400 N. Jane is supporting some of her weight on the rope while dick is not in contact with the pulley system.

the question is, what is the downward force she is exerting on the platform?

How which forces do I take into consideration here? is it just the normal force and mg of only jane or is dick involved? how DO I take into account that jane is supporting her mg on the pulley system?

Explanation / Answer

The question would be clearer if u give the figure. but from what i observe, Jane should exert her own weight force ei. 400 N . Since Dick is not in contact with the rope you should not consider his weight. to account for the statement that jane is supporting her mg on the pulley system, the pulley pulls up jane with certain force through the rope , which makes it appear that jane should be exerting less force on the platform. but the fact is that the same rope pulls up the plateform (through the pulley system). the platform, in turn, pushes up jane(exerts on janes feet) with the same amount of force. so in the end it is her own weight that she is exerting on the platform.
